mirror of
https://github.com/SapphireServer/Sapphire.git
synced 2025-04-27 14:57:44 +00:00
small fixes/removing useless code;
This commit is contained in:
parent
ae605d5b0d
commit
f761572b25
1 changed files with 2 additions and 3 deletions
|
@ -55,9 +55,11 @@ void Network::Packets::PacketContainer::fillSendBuffer( std::vector< uint8_t >&
|
||||||
pPacket->setTargetActor( m_segmentTargetOverride );
|
pPacket->setTargetActor( m_segmentTargetOverride );
|
||||||
}
|
}
|
||||||
|
|
||||||
|
// get aligned and original packet data size for offset and copy
|
||||||
auto packetAlignedSize = pPacket->getAlignedSize();
|
auto packetAlignedSize = pPacket->getAlignedSize();
|
||||||
auto packetOriginalSize = pPacket->getSize();
|
auto packetOriginalSize = pPacket->getSize();
|
||||||
|
|
||||||
|
// set packet size in seg header to aligned size
|
||||||
pPacket->setSize( packetAlignedSize );
|
pPacket->setSize( packetAlignedSize );
|
||||||
|
|
||||||
// copy packet data into buffer
|
// copy packet data into buffer
|
||||||
|
@ -67,9 +69,6 @@ void Network::Packets::PacketContainer::fillSendBuffer( std::vector< uint8_t >&
|
||||||
offset += packetAlignedSize;
|
offset += packetAlignedSize;
|
||||||
}
|
}
|
||||||
|
|
||||||
// buffer has possibly been resized for alignment
|
|
||||||
m_ipcHdr.size = tempBuffer.size();
|
|
||||||
|
|
||||||
memcpy( &tempBuffer[ 0 ], &m_ipcHdr, sizeof( FFXIVARR_PACKET_HEADER ) );
|
memcpy( &tempBuffer[ 0 ], &m_ipcHdr, sizeof( FFXIVARR_PACKET_HEADER ) );
|
||||||
|
|
||||||
sendBuffer.assign( &tempBuffer[ 0 ], &tempBuffer[ 0 ] + m_ipcHdr.size );
|
sendBuffer.assign( &tempBuffer[ 0 ], &tempBuffer[ 0 ] + m_ipcHdr.size );
|
||||||
|
|
Loading…
Add table
Reference in a new issue